This research examines brain plasticity following hand amputation, focusing on how the brain reorganizes and the behavioral impacts of this change. Using advanced imaging techniques, the study aims to improve understanding of rehabilitation challenges faced by amputees.
Our brain's ability to reorganize itself by forming new neural connections throughout life is a key mechanism that enables adjustments to novel situations, as well as compensation for nervous system injury.
Reorganization following hand-amputation is a striking example of brain plasticity, yet both the full extent of such reorganization and its functional consequences remain unknown.
